Birdie, Georgia

Unincorporated community in Georgia, U.S.

Birdie is an unincorporated community in Spalding County, in the U.S. state of Georgia.[1]

History

A post office called Birdie was established in 1894, and remained in operation until 1905.[2] Birdie was located inland away from railroads.[3]
